Inside the Historic 20 GWh US Battery Surge

3 hours ago
2 min read

The American energy grid just completed its most massive infrastructure pivot in history. According to the latest Solar Energy Industries Association and Benchmark Mineral Intelligence report, the U.S. installed a record-breaking 20.2 gigawatt-hours of energy storage capacity in the second quarter of 2026 alone. This single quarter, representing 6.7 gigawatts of continuous power output, effectively nearly doubled the nation's battery capacity over the last eighteen months. It is no longer a speculative pipeline but a physical reality reshaping the economics of energy.

This unprecedented surge is being driven by the rapid, unavoidable integration of solar-plus-storage projects. As extreme weather events and soaring data center demands strain regional transmission networks, grid operators are treating large-scale battery systems as essential assets rather than experimental backups. The utility-scale sector dominated this push, accounting for 18.0 gigawatt-hours of the quarterly total. Hardware bottlenecks are finally clearing, leaving the physical grid heavy with raw, unmanaged capacity.


The sheer volume of new hardware deployed in the first half of 2026, which now totals 30.8 gigawatt-hours, has exposed a critical operational bottleneck. Standard grid management tools are simply not designed to handle the rapid-fire charging and discharging cycles of massive lithium-ion installations. This gap is forcing asset owners to look beyond basic hardware warranties toward sophisticated orchestration systems. Industry data suggests that unoptimized batteries lose significant yield within their first three years due to improper cycling.


For climate tech founders and venture investors, this physical buildout shifts the profit center from hardware manufacturing to software intelligence. The real money in energy storage is transitioning to battery analytics, virtual power plants, and localized grid optimization algorithms. Startups that can predict power price spikes, prevent thermal runaway, and aggregate distributed residential batteries into cohesive grid assets are suddenly holding the high-value cards. Hardware has become a commodity, meaning the software layer will capture the ultimate premium.


Over the next twelve months, expect a wave of consolidation as legacy energy providers rush to acquire early-stage battery optimization platforms. We will see the first true software-defined utility emerge, operating entirely on algorithmic trading of stored energy. As grid scale storage surpasses 50 gigawatt-hours by next summer, the startups that master autonomous dispatch will dictate the price of electricity across the country. The hard work of laying the batteries is done, and now the battle for the software brain begins.
